A BILL FOR AN ACT
relating to the hawaii tourism authority.
BE IT
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F HAWAII:
SECTION 1. Section 201B-7.5, Hawaii Revised Statutes, is amended to read as follows:
"[[]§201B-7.5[]] Applicability of Hawaii public procurement
code; convention center contractor; construction contracts[.]; marketing
contracts. (a) The construction contracts for the maintenance
of the convention center facility by the private contractor that operates the
convention center, by its direct or indirect receipt of, and its expenditure
of, public funds from the department of business, economic development, and
tourism or the authority, or both, shall be subject to part III of chapter
103D.
(b) The authority shall include performance-based incentives in its professional services contracts consistent with the State's marketing plan."
SECTION 2. Statutory material to be repealed is bracketed and stricken. New statutory material is underscored.
SECTION 3. This Act shall take effect upon its approval.

Report Title:
Hawaii Tourism Authority; Contracts on Marketing; Performance-Based Incentives
Description:
Requires the Hawaii Tourism Authority to offer performance-based incentives in all of its professional services contracts.
